If you are using a fast release fertilizer do it in March, May, or July but make sure you spread it around at the drip line points of your branches not at the base and afterward water the plant well. You can utilize a chemical source or some form of organic matter to make the food that you feed your plants.eval(ez_write_tag([[300,250],'hydrangeaguide_com-medrectangle-4','ezslot_4',105,'0','0'])); It is recommended for more natural composition that you opt for a combination of sulfur, peat moss, and compost to fertilize your hydrangeas. If you put too much in the soil the roots can dry out and the hydrangea can die. Necessary cookies are absolutely essential for the website to function properly. If the leaves look like they were burned that is the first sign that you have applied too much fertilizer.
